every time i try to play 1.8.9 with this mod installed, it gets stuck on this screen: http://imgur.com/fdv9n6J
i've seen other people having this problem too, but i haven't found a way to fix it. other 1.8.9 mods work, but not this one :\
We're having the same exact issue. Running 1.8.9 with the version of Forge linked to by the Pixelmon site, running Pixelmon 4.2.7.
We didn't use the Pixelmon launcher, though, we just installed Forge for 1.8.9, made a profile to load it, put the Pixelmon .jar in our mods folder and started it up. Stuck on the same screen as you. Except we're stuck at 9/22 in "Reloading - ModelManager", not 10.
Do we *need* to use the Pixelmon launcher for this to work? I assume it doesn't matter since it looks like you're using it and it's still stuck.
i tried it with and without the launcher, and it doesn't work either way.
You need to assign 2GB of RAM to play, if you have a 32-bit OS then you can load vanilla Pixelmon by using the maximum possible for 32-bit of 1200MB
oh ok, how would i do that?
Using Mojang's launcher press "edit profile", tick the box at the bottom for "JVM arguments" and change the -Xmx to be -Xmx2G, press "save profile" and you are good to go
if you are using the Pixelmon launcher click the gear icon in the top right and drag the slider for "max memory" to 2048
it worked, thanks a lot man!
